溫馨提示×

Debian上Go語言版本升級注意什么

小樊
41
2025-05-16 12:33:57
欄目: 編程語言

在Debian上升級Go語言版本時,有幾個關鍵點需要注意:

備份重要數據

在進行任何系統升級之前,務必備份所有重要數據,以防升級過程中出現意外導致數據丟失。

檢查硬件兼容性

雖然大多數情況下Debian版本升級不會涉及硬件兼容性問題,但最好還是在升級前確認所有關鍵硬件都能被新系統支持。

更新系統和軟件包列表

使用以下命令更新軟件包列表和已安裝的軟件包:

sudo apt update
sudo apt upgrade

更新存儲庫文件以使用新版本的Debian存儲庫。編輯 /etc/apt/sources.list 文件,將其中的舊版本代號替換為新版本的代號。

處理依賴性問題

如果在升級過程中遇到依賴性問題,可以嘗試使用 aptitude 的依賴解決功能來解決這些問題,確保所有第三方軟件源都已被禁用,只使用Debian官方源進行升級。

重新配置服務

由于新版本的Debian可能會引入新的配置項或棄用舊的配置項,建議在升級后檢查關鍵服務的配置文件,并根據需要進行適當的調整。

驗證升級

升級完成后,使用以下命令驗證升級是否成功:

lsb_release -a

或者檢查Go版本:

go version

網絡連接

確保系統已連接到互聯網,因為升級過程中需要從網絡下載新的軟件包。

磁盤空間

確保有足夠的空閑磁盤空間來安裝更新。

使用交互式升級程序(可選)

如果更喜歡圖形界面,可以使用交互式升級程序來控制升級過程:

sudo apt-get dist-upgrade

升級Go語言版本的具體步驟

  1. 下載最新版本的Go:前往Go語言的官方網站 (https://golang.org/dl/) 下載最新版本的安裝包。
  2. 卸載舊版本的Go
    • Linux:
      sudo rm -rf /usr/local/go
      
  3. 安裝新版本的Go
    • Linux:
      wget https://golang.org/dl/go1.22.0.linux-amd64.tar.gz
      sudo tar -C /usr/local -xzf go1.22.0.linux-amd64.tar.gz
      
  4. 設置環境變量
    • 編輯 ~/.bashrc 文件,添加以下行:
      export PATH=$PATH:/usr/local/go/bin
      export GOPATH=$HOME/go
      
    • 使更改生效:
      source ~/.bashrc
      
  5. 驗證安裝
    go version
    

通過以上步驟和注意事項,可以更安全、順利地完成Debian系統上Go語言的升級。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女